I have over 700 miles on her now, went for a nice ride today along the Delaware River up to Narrowsburgh, I think it’s broke in pretty good now, gets up to 80 with ease, on the way home I took it on 84 and opened it up, something I always do after a ride and it got up to 100, about 4000 rpm and felt like it wanted to go more, the only issue is the tranny, I think it can shift smoother and I shouldn’t have such a hard time finding neutral, maybe it’s the heel shifter, either way after the 1000 mile service I’ll be switching to V-Twin Redline, after doing the service on my Evo today, I noticed how smoothly it shifted with the Redline.
